Explanation:

Polarity is defined as the formation of opposite charges on the atoms of a compound due to the difference in their electronegativities.

For example, in a HCl molecule chlorine is more electronegative in nature as compared to the hydrogen atom.

Hence, chlorine will attract the valence electron of hydrogen atom more towards itself. Due to this a partial positive charge will develop on hydrogen atom and a partial negative charge will develop on the chlorine atom.

Thus, we can conclude that polarity of bonds and molecules is determined by the difference in electronegativity of the atoms involved.
